As eggs begin to set, gently pull the eggs across the pan with a spatula, forming large, soft curds. Continue cooking, occasionally pulling, lifting and folding eggs until mixture is thickened and no visible liquid egg remains. Heat a nonstick skillet (cast iron if you have it) on low heat, and add the butter. Pour the eggs into the skillet.
